IN RE RULE 40, SCRCP


471 S.E.2d 459 (1995)

In re RULE 40, SCRCP.

Supreme Court of South Carolina.

March 14, 1995.


ORDER

By order dated January 19, 1994, this Court promulgated an amendment to Rule 40, SCRCP. This amendment became effective January 1, 1995.

In the relatively short period of time this amendment has been in place, it has had the effect of significantly reducing the number of civil cases available for trial. As a result, we have determined that it is necessary to provide an additional method by which a party may have a case placed on the Jury Trial Roster...
